在匿名类中添加数组

时间:2013-12-12 16:01:18

标签: java

事实上,我不知道如何表达。有一个代码:

        jTable1.setModel(new javax.swing.table.DefaultTableModel(
            new Object [][] {
                {"aaa", "aaa", "aaa", "aaa"},
                {"bbb", "bbb", "bbb", "bbb"},

            },
            new String [] {
                "Title 1", "Title 2", "Title 3", "Title 4"
            }
        ));

我想添加新的Object Array

{ "ccc" , "ccc", "ccc" , "ccc"} 

对象[] [] 在另一个班级。我该如何添加这个数组?在外部课程中,我如何访问?

2 个答案:

答案 0 :(得分:0)

请打电话到另一个班级。

DefaultTableModel model  = (DefaultTableModel)myTable.getModel();
model.addRow({ "ccc" , "ccc", "ccc" , "ccc"} );

阅读:DefaultTableModel#addRow(..)

答案 1 :(得分:0)

Object[][] data {
                   {"aaa", "aaa", "aaa", "aaa"},
                   {"bbb", "bbb", "bbb", "bbb"}
                };


String[] columnNames {"Title 1", "Title 2", "Title 3", "Title 4" };

DefaultTableModel model  = new DefaultTableModel(data, columnNames);

JTable table = new JTable(model);


Object[] row = { "ccc" , "ccc", "ccc" , "ccc"};
model.add(row);